Heavy/Medic/Spy, known mostly as Continental Breakfast or KGBrie, is an uncommon poly ship within Team Fortress 2 fandom. The ship involves The Heavy, The Medic and The Spy, three of the game's nine playable mercenaries and main characters.
This ship has Spy join an established Heavy/Medic relationship most often, and many fanworks are based off of that scenario instead of basing largely off of Medic/Spy or Heavy/Spy.
Common Tropes
- Size Difference: Spy is much smaller and shorter than Heavy, and some fanworks may note that Spy also is thinner than Medic.

Fan Fic
- Romantical Arms Race by AeroArgonic (2023), Medic and Spy are competing to see which of them will win Heavy over. Heavy is not amused by this at all.
- Perestroika by Oddport (2015), An off-handed comment about Heavy's reading habits leads to Spy finding out that the Russian has an unexpected intellectual side. The discovery... intrigues him. Starts out as Heavy/Spy.
